Abstract

In this work, we study the synchronization of coupled phaseoscillators on the underlying topology of scale-free networks. Inparticular, we assume that each network's component is anoscillator and that each interacts with the others following theKuramoto model. We then study the onset of global phasesynchronization and fully characterize the system's dynamics. Wealso found that the resynchronization time of a perturbed nodedecays as a power law of its connectivity, providing a simpleanalytical explanation to this interesting behavior.
